Weddings
I primarily shoot weddings with a documentary approach where I seek to capture the events of the day as they happen, showing the people who are there and the joy of everyone being together. Most of the day is captured discreetly, but I will happily prompt groups of people to smile for the camera, too. The family formals as well as key portraits of the couple, are naturally posed.

Definitions
Delivery days start counting from the first day after the shoot day.
If a Preview set is delivered, those images will also count towards the full number of photos delivered.
The number of photos stated are indicative of the minimum number to expect. I don't hold back any meaningful photos, so the delivered amount tends to be a little more.
Travel and stays outside of London will normally be charged separately.
Any neccessary location fees will be charged separately. Common places requiring location fees in London are the Royal Parks, parks and squares managed by the boroughs, Trafalgar Square (upper portion managed by Westminster, lower by the GLA), and Southbank.
